Indications & Clinical Uses

Lacosamide is an antiepileptic drug that modulates neuronal sodium channels to control seizure activity.

  • Partial-onset seizures: Reduces seizure frequency as adjunctive therapy in patients with focal epilepsy.
  • Adjunctive therapy for refractory epilepsy: Enhances overall seizure control when combined with other antiseizure medications.
  • Focal seizures in adults and children: Provides effective seizure reduction across age groups when prescribed appropriately.

How It Works

  • Lacosamide selectively enhances the slow inactivation phase of voltage‑gated sodium channels in neuronal membranes. By stabilising the channels in an inactive state, it limits repetitive neuronal firing and diminishes abnormal hyperexcitability that underlies seizure generation. This distinct mechanism differs from agents that target fast inactivation, offering an additional therapeutic option for patients whose seizures are not adequately controlled by other antiepileptic drugs.

Side Effects

Lacosamide may cause a range of adverse reactions, varying from mild to severe.

Common Side Effects

  • Dizziness
  • Nausea
  • Headache
  • Fatigue
  • Blurred vision

Serious or Rare Side Effects

  • Cardiac conduction abnormalities (e.g., PR‑interval prolongation)
  • Severe skin reactions such as Stevens‑Johnson syndrome
  • Suicidal thoughts or behavior
  • Hypersensitivity reactions including anaphylaxis

Precautions & Warnings

When prescribing Lacosamide, clinicians should consider several precautionary measures to ensure patient safety.

  • Renal impairment: Adjust dosing or monitor renal function in patients with reduced clearance.
  • Hepatic impairment: Evaluate liver function and consider dose modification in severe hepatic disease.
  • Cardiac conduction disorders: Monitor ECG for PR‑interval changes, especially in patients with pre‑existing heart block.
  • Pregnancy: Use only if the potential benefit justifies the potential risk, as safety data are limited.
  • Concomitant antiepileptic drugs: Observe for altered efficacy or increased side effects when combined with other seizure medications.
  • Store at below 25°C: Keep in the original packaging, protect from moisture and direct sunlight.

Avoid Interactions

Lacosamide can interact with other medicines, affecting its plasma levels or cardiac safety.

Major Interactions (Avoid)

  • Strong CYP3A4 inhibitors (e.g., ketoconazole): May increase lacosamide concentrations, raising toxicity risk.
  • Drugs that prolong PR interval (e.g., class IA antiarrhythmics): Combined use can exacerbate cardiac conduction delays.

Moderate Interactions (Monitor Closely)

  • Carbamazepine: May reduce lacosamide effectiveness by inducing metabolism.
  • Phenytoin: Can alter lacosamide plasma levels, requiring clinical monitoring.
  • Alcohol: May enhance central nervous system depression, increasing dizziness or drowsiness.
